Chevron has an employee rating of 3.6 out of 5 stars, based on 5,680 company reviews on Glassdoor which indicates that most employees have a good working experience there. The Chevron employee rating is in line with the average (within 1 standard deviation) for employers within the Energy, Mining & Utilities industry (3.7 stars).

Great Place to Work

Recommend
CEO approval
Business Outlook

Pros

Worked at Chevron for more than 40 years. Overall great place to work, compensation and benefits were always very good with a culture that reflects the value the company places on people. "the human energy company" identify was real

Cons

The culture is changing and not in a positive way, We all understand the requirement for competitive performance, but the organization lost its soul in the process. I was fortunate to leave when I did
